Table 3.4.1 lists the component balances, the energy balance, and thermo-
dynamic property relations. Because moles are generally not conserved in a
chemical reaction, we must include a source term in the component balances to
account for the depletion or generation of moles. The balances are given in Table
3.4.1 by Equations 3.4.4 to 3.4.8. In this case, the conversion is an experimental
value. If the conversion is unknown and the reaction is at equilibrium, then we
can write an equilibrium relation for the reaction to calculate the conversion. Be-
sides the general list of relationships, discussed earlier, there is a specification rela-
tionship. Equation 3.4.11 specifies that the moles of oxygen should be 80% of the
stoichiometric amount to minimize the risk of the methanol and formaldehyde
igniting and burning.
